General Strategies
- Stay warm and dry. Cover yourself in layers and make sure to stay dry. This is especially important if you are in a cold-weather environment.
- Stay low and out of the wind. Find shelter in a low-lying area, or build a shelter if possible.
- Be aware of your surroundings. Pay attention to any changes in the weather and find a safe place to stay if necessary.
- Stay hydrated. Drink plenty of fluids and eat high-energy foods. If you can't find food, eat snow for water.
- Stay visible. If you are stranded in a white-out, make sure to be visible to rescuers by wearing bright clothing and lighting a fire if possible.
- Know how to use your equipment. Make sure you know how to use your snowshoes, skis, or sled before you venture out.
Navigation Strategies
- Stay on track. If you are in a white-out, it can be easy to lose your way. Mark your trail with sticks, or create a path of rocks. If you have a GPS or compass, use those to stay on track.
- Find natural landmarks. Look for landmarks such as trees, rocks, or streams to help you stay on course.
- Follow the sun. If you can, follow the sun's position to help you determine which direction you are heading.
- Check your map. If you have a map, check it periodically to make sure you are still on the right track.
Safety Strategies
- Be prepared. Pack the necessary items and know how to use them before you head out. This includes a first-aid kit, extra food and water, and a shelter.
